Market Ecosystem and Operational Framework Key Product Categories Analog Negative Slope Equalizers: Traditional, cost-effective solutions primarily used in legacy systems and specific industrial applications. Digital Negative Slope Equalizers: Advanced, programmable units integrated within DSP platforms, offering higher precision and adaptability. Hybrid Systems: Combining analog and digital features for versatile applications, especially in high-end audio and automotive sectors. Cost Structures, Pricing Strategies, and Investment Patterns Cost structures are influenced by R&D investments, semiconductor fabrication costs, and manufacturing efficiencies. Digital NSEs, with their higher complexity, command premium pricing—often 20–30% above analog counterparts—reflecting added value through programmability and advanced features. Capital investments focus on expanding fabrication capacity, upgrading automation, and integrating AI/ML capabilities. Operating margins vary, with high-end solutions achieving 15–20%, while commodity analog NSEs operate at lower margins (~8–12%).
